Bitcoin, the first and most popular cryptocurrency, is created through a process called mining. Mining is the process by which new bitcoins are created and transactions are verified on the blockchain network. In this article, we will explain the process of mining bitcoin and the steps involved in it.
What is Bitcoin Mining?
Bitcoin mining is the process of solving complex mathematical problems using mining software and specialized hardware. Miners are rewarded with newly minted bitcoins for verifying transactions on the blockchain network. The mining process involves creating a new block of transactions and adding it to the existing blockchain.
The mining process is designed to be difficult to ensure that the network is secure and that no one can manipulate the transactions. The difficulty of mining is adjusted regularly to ensure that the rate at which new bitcoins are created is consistent over time.
Steps Involved in Bitcoin Mining
1. Setting up a Bitcoin Wallet: Before you can begin mining, you need to create a Bitcoin wallet to store your rewards. There are many different types of wallets available, including desktop, mobile, and hardware wallets.
2. Choosing Mining Hardware: Mining hardware is specialized computer equipment designed to mine bitcoin. The most popular mining hardware is ASIC (Application-Specific Integrated Circuit) machines, which are designed to perform the specific calculations required for mining bitcoin.
3. Joining a Mining Pool: Joining a mining pool is an excellent way to increase your chances of successfully mining bitcoin. In a mining pool, a group of miners work together to mine bitcoin, and the rewards are distributed among the members based on the amount of work they contribute.
4. Installing Mining Software: Once you have your hardware and pool set up, you need to install mining software to connect your machine to the pool and start mining. There are many different mining software options available, including CGminer, BFGminer, and EasyMiner.
5. Mining Bitcoin: Once your mining software is set up, you can start mining. The mining software will use your hardware to solve complex mathematical problems that verify transactions on the blockchain network. The more computational power you have, the higher your chances of successfully mining a block and receiving a reward.
6. Collecting Rewards: When you successfully mine a block, you will receive a reward in the form of newly minted bitcoins. The rewards are distributed among the members of the mining pool based on the amount of work they contributed to the pool.
Mining bitcoin is a complex process that requires specialized hardware and software. However, it is an excellent way to earn bitcoins and contribute to the security of the blockchain network. If you are interested in mining bitcoin, make sure to do your research and choose the right hardware, software, and mining pool to ensure the best chances of success.